First Collaboration ActivityPeriod : from Aug 20(mon) to 24(fri),

2012.

Miyoki visited Pro.Kyuman Cho in Sogang University to find collaboration items for KAGRA from the point of view of interferometric technique.

Possible Collaboration Ideas

3rd Korea-Japan Workshop on KAGRA, Dec.20-21 2012, Korea Sogang Univ., Korea

• Mirror curvature measurement using Heterodyne interferometer using a double pass in an AOM. (MIR ?)

• Mirror surface reflectivity monitoring system during operation. (AOS?)

• Mirror local motion sensor with wide range. (AOS?, Detchar? VIS?)

MIF works

3rd Korea-Japan Workshop on KAGRA, Dec.20-21 2012, Korea Sogang Univ., Korea

• MIF is responsible for the most important and central part of IFO length and alignment control system.

• It contains most advanced techniques are concentrated for ultra-precise length measurement, that are expected to attract researchers who have same interests.

• Some techniques are related with SQL beating, Macroscopic-Quantum mechanics and so on.

• We expect some collaboration researchs in this related fields because you can produce “papers” !

Summary

3rd Korea-Japan Workshop on KAGRA, Dec.20-21 2012, Korea Sogang Univ., Korea

• The collaboration with Pro. Kyuman Cho has just started.

• Some proposals that were related with MIR, AOS, VIS and DetChar were discussed.

• We would like to discuss these collaboration with KAGRA subgroup chiefs.

• We would like to find collaboration items about MIF and future technique for precise measurement system.
